JFFS2源代码情景分析.pdf

  1. 1、本文档共131页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
目录 声明 你可以自由地随意修改本文档的任何文字内容及图表,但是如果你在自己的文档中以任何形式直接引用了 本文档的任何原有文字或图表并希望发布你的文档,那么你也得保证让所有得到你的文档的人同时享有你 曾经享有过的权利。 JFFS2源代码情景分析(Beta1) 作者在 上的ID为shrek2 欢迎补充,欢迎批评指正! 第 1 章 jffs2 在flash上的数据实体及其内核描述符 3 jffs2_raw_dirent 数据实体及其内核描述符 4 jffs2_raw_inode 数据实体及其内核描述符 8 第 2 章 jffs2 文件系统的内核数据结构 13 文件系统超级块的u域:jffs2_sb_info 数据结构 13 文件索引结点的u域:jffs2_inode_info 数据结构 16 打开文件后相关数据结构之间的引用关系 17 第 3 章 注册文件系统 20 init_jffs2_fs函数 20 register_filesystem 函数 22 第 4 章 挂载文件系统 24 jffs2_read_super 函数 24 jffs2_do_fill_super 函数 25 jffs2_do_mount_fs 函数 29 jffs2_build_filesystem 函数 30 jffs2_scan_medium 函数 33 jffs2_scan_eraseblock 函数 39 jffs2_scan_inode_node 函数 50 jffs2_scan_make_ino_cache 函数 53 jffs2_scan_dirent_node 函数 54 full_name_hash函数 57 jffs2_add_fd_to_list 函数 58 jffs2_build_inode_pass1 函数 59 1 目录 第 5 章 打开文件时建立inode数据结构的方法 62 iget和iget4 函数 62 get_new_inode函数 64 jffs2_read_inode 函数 67 jffs2_do_read_inode 函数 71 jffs2_get_inode_nodes 函数 76 第 6 章 jffs2 中写正规文件的方法 86 sys_write函数 87 generic_file_write函数 88 jffs2_prepare_write 函数 96 jffs2_commit_write 函数 99 jffs2_write_inode_range 函数 102 jffs2_write_dnode 函数 105 第 7 章 jffs2 中读正规文件的方法 109 jffs2_readpage 函数 109 jffs2_do_readpage_nolock 函数 109 jffs2_read_inode_range 函数 110 jffs2_read_dnode 函数 113 第 8 章 jffs2 的Garbage Collection118 jffs2

文档评论(0)

xina171127 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档